Transaction 874667dd70d5f4b195e4dc566846dc2fdd9ce8849388c3960529597ca10a17e5
1 Input
2 Outputs
- 874667dd70d5f4b195e4dc566846dc2fdd9ce8849388c3960529597ca10a17e5:0
- 874667dd70d5f4b195e4dc566846dc2fdd9ce8849388c3960529597ca10a17e5:1
value 578971
address 17ooySh7cYRUecFGbeNgf1KVAJqEL8phHx
value 10054824
address 32a4nb3jXFibGoGmdHgEHusq4NkWqmgjfy